The winter transfer window is drawing to a close, and the Premier League clubs are making their final moves. With just three days left, managers Mikel Arteta and Michael Carrick are racing against time to strengthen their squads.
Manchester United has already made two moves, with Joe Hugill joining Kilmarnock permanently and Toby Collyer heading to Hull City on loan. Chelsea, too, has been active, sending Kendry Paez to River Plate for the remainder of the year.
But here's where it gets controversial... Arsenal is reportedly close to finalizing Oleksandr Zinchenko's exit to Ajax, which could spark debate among fans. Liverpool, on the other hand, is in talks with Inter Milan for a loan deal involving Curtis Jones, but there's a catch - it's dependent on Nottingham Forest's signing of Davide Frattesi from Inter.
And this is the part most people miss... Tottenham Hotspur is facing a tough decision regarding Randal Kolo Muani's future, with Juventus eagerly awaiting an answer. Meanwhile, Chelsea is discussing the termination of Mamadou Sarr's loan, aiming to bring in Aaron Anselmino instead.
Serge Gnabry's future remains uncertain, with reports suggesting he won't be joining Tottenham Hotspur. Instead, he's expected to sign a new contract with Bayern Munich. Liverpool, despite exploring the market for a right-back, has ruled out signing Givairo Read due to injury concerns.
